Как построены базы данных и зачем они необходимы

Как построены базы данных и зачем они необходимы

Базы данных составляют собой систематизированные накопители сведений, которые задействуются почти во всех нынешних цифровых платформах. Каждый день миллионы человек контактируют с базами данных, даже не ведая об этом. Когда пользователь запускает социальную сеть, совершает покупку в интернет-магазине или смотрит счёт карты, за кулисами работают сложные комплексы управления данными.

Основная цель базы данных выражается в упорядочении и накоплении больших массивов сведений. Информация находятся в определённых конструкциях, которые дают возможность стремительно находить необходимые данные. Гет Икс предоставляет не только содержание, но и эффективную переработку информации.

Нынешние базы данных созданы по способу схем, где данные размещается по записям и колонкам. Специализированные приложения регулируют обращением к сведениям и наблюдают за непротиворечивостью данных. Get X даёт возможность генерировать запутанные команды для извлечения искомой данных за доли секунды.

Что такое база данных и её первостепенное предназначение

База данных — это упорядоченная набор информации, структурированная для эффективного хранения, поиска и обработки. Такие комплексы вмещают систематизированные данные о покупателях, изделиях, транзакциях и прочих единицах. Сведения находится в систематизированном состоянии, что обеспечивает моментально получать подключение к требуемым записям.

Первостепенное применение базы данных выражается в объединённом обработке информацией. Вместо размещения данных в отдельных файлах компании задействуют единое накопитель. GetX оптимизирует деятельность с информацией и устраняет размножение строк.

Базы данных решают проблему многопользовательского обращения к информации. Несколько работников могут синхронно взаимодействовать с аналогичными и теми же сведениями без столкновений. Гет Икс обеспечивает единообразие сведений даже при интенсивной загрузке.

Современные базы данных гарантируют надёжность хранения чрезвычайно существенной сведений. Инструменты резервного архивирования защищают сведения от пропажи при отказах техники.

Организация данных в организованном состоянии

Организация данных составляет собой фундаментальный метод действия баз данных. Информация размещаются по таблицам, где каждая ряд включает самостоятельную запись, а колонки задают параметры элементов. Такая организация даёт возможность упорядоченно классифицировать единообразную сведения.

Каждая таблица в базе данных имеет точную структуру с заданными параметрами. Поле представляет собой обособленный параметр строки, например наименование пользователя или цену изделия. Обеспечивает единообразие хранения данных и ускоряет её обработку.

Упорядоченная система информации охватывает несколько важных компонентов:

  • Первичные коды для неповторимой опознания строк
  • Форматы информации для контроля типа сведений
  • Индексы для ускорения нахождения по схемам
  • Ограничения согласованности для исключения сбоев

Верная архитектура базы данных исключает излишество сведений. Уменьшает объём содержащихся данных и облегчает актуализацию. Упорядочение схем устраняет повторение.

Сохранение значительных объёмов данных и оперативный доступ к ним

Нынешние базы данных способны хранить терабайты и петабайты информации. Масштабные организации формируют миллиарды данных о покупателях и платежах. Гет Икс совершенствует эксплуатацию дискового места и рабочей памяти.

Скорость подключения к информации продолжает быть исключительно ключевым параметром действия баз данных. Пользователи требуют быстрых ответов на команды даже при выполнении миллионов данных. Индексирование матриц помогает находить необходимые данные за мгновения секунды.

Сохранение систематически извлекаемых данных ускоряет функционирование приложений. База данных размещает популярные команды в оперативной памяти для моментального обращения. Уменьшает загрузку на дисковую подсистему и усиливает эффективность структуры.

Многоузловые базы данных распределяют информацию на нескольких серверах. Такая архитектура гарантирует линейное рост и переработку расширяющихся количеств сведений.

Соединения между данными и система их упорядочения

Взаимосвязи между таблицами формируют ядро табличных баз данных. Различные виды информации связываются через особые основные столбцы, создавая непротиворечивую платформу. GetX обеспечивает логическую единство и синхронность общей структуры.

Связующие ключи формируют отношения между матрицами. Поле в одной матрице отсылает на первичный ключ другой матрицы, формируя отношение между строками. Такая схема позволяет хранить сведения о пользователях отдельно от данных о запросах.

Базы данных поддерживают несколько видов соединений между таблицами:

  • Один к одному — каждая элемент ассоциирована с одной строкой
  • Один ко многим — одна элемент соединена с разными элементами
  • Многие ко многим — различные строки связаны между собой

Упорядочение информации исключает излишество и оптимизирует структуру базы. Распределяет данные на последовательные кластеры и определяет адекватные связи. Механизм стандартизации повышает продуктивность хранения информации.

Задействование баз данных в повседневных приложениях

Базы данных работают в невидимом формате почти каждого компьютерного сервиса. Социальные сети сохраняют страницы клиентов, фотографии и записи в масштабных базах данных. Каждое операция — публикация сообщения или замечание — фиксируется в систему и делается доступным для других клиентов.

Интернет-магазины используют базы данных для управления каталогами продуктов и переработки покупок. Get X даёт возможность мгновенно изменять данные о доступности продукции и выводить текущие стоимости. Комплексы советов анализируют архив заказов и предлагают позиции на базе предпочтений.

Банковские приложения осуществляют миллионы платежей постоянно. База данных фиксирует каждый операцию и операцию с детальностью до копейки. Подтверждает безопасность платёжной данных и устраняет неавторизованный доступ.

Геолокационные службы содержат схемы и данные о скоплениях в профильных базах. Платформы бронирования регулируют свободностью позиций и выполняют бронирования в режиме реального времени.

Защищённость и обеспечение сведений в базах данных

Обеспечение данных составляет собой приоритетную миссию любой структуры управления базами. Секретная сведения пользователей и экономические данные нуждаются устойчивой безопасности от несанкционированного проникновения. Комплексная структура охраны регулирует каждое подключение к данным.

Аутентификация участников устанавливает идентичность каждого, кто обращается к базе данных. Комплексы ожидают внесения логина и ключа, а также могут применять двухэтапную верификацию. Гет Икс разделяет права обращения для отличающихся категорий пользователей.

Криптование сведений защищает информацию при хранении и отправке по линии. База данных конвертирует доступный данные в защищённый формат, который нельзя интерпретировать без специального ключа. Гарантирует секретность даже при физическом проникновении к серверам.

Протоколирование транзакций записывает все шаги клиентов в базе данных. Комплекс регистрирует дату запроса и реализованные обращения. Аудит обеспечивает зафиксировать сомнительную действия.

Обновление и выравнивание информации в актуальном времени

Нынешние базы данных выполняют изменения сведений мгновенно. Когда пользователь обновляет учётную запись или производит заказ, система моментально регистрирует актуальные информацию. гет икс официальный сайт подтверждает актуальность информации для каждого пользователей параллельно.

Координация сведений между несколькими хостами сохраняет единство разнесённых структур. Изменения, внесённые на одном хосте, автоматически копируются на иные серверы. GetX устраняет разночтения в данных и осуществляет унификацию сведений.

Противоречия при параллельном корректировке идентичных и тех же данных устраняются специализированными механизмами. База данных фиксирует строки на время актуализации или эксплуатирует позитивную методику контроля. Система регистрирует версии сведений и устраняет потерю правок.

Репликация данных производит реплики базы на территориально децентрализованных серверах. Участники приобретают подключение к соседнему хосту, что снижает задержки. Усиливает отказоустойчивость структуры при неисправностях техники.

Запасное копирование и возврат сведений

Архивное дублирование оберегает базы данных от исчезновения исключительно существенной сведений. Механизмы независимо производят экземпляры данных через определённые отрезки времени. Запасные копии размещаются на изолированных накопителях или внешних хостах.

Всеобъемлющее копирование производит слепок совокупной базы данных в установленный период времени. Такие экземпляры позволяют вернуть платформу абсолютно. Реализует полное сохранение понедельно или помесячно в зависимости от размера информации.

Инкрементное дублирование сохраняет только изменения, свершившиеся с момента последней резервной реплики. Такой подход экономит пространство на устройствах и улучшает процедуру. Объединяет полное и инкрементное копирование для наилучшего компромисса.

Возврат информации возвращает базу в активное форму после аварий или неточностей. Управляющие отбирают необходимую дублирующую копию и инициируют механизм реконструкции. Get X снижает время бездействия и потерю данных при аварийных ситуациях.

Значение баз данных в действии нынешних сервисов и сайтов

Базы данных создают основу любого актуального интернет-программы или карманного сервиса. Без структур обработки информацией невозможна функционирование цифровых площадок, которыми задействуют миллиарды пользователей ежедневно. Каждый щелчок или действие пользователя контактирует с базой данных.

Динамический материал ресурсов производится на основе сведений из баз данных. Новостные ресурсы извлекают статьи, площадки загружают записи, а видеоплатформы выбирают данные роликов. Это обеспечивает генерировать персонализированный контент для каждого клиента.

Карманные программы согласовывают сведения с удалёнными базами для осуществления обращения с различных девайсов. Пользователь стартует работу на мобильнике и продолжает на планшете без пропажи достижений. GetX предоставляет единый впечатление применения на совокупности устройств.

Статистические механизмы переработывают данные из баз для принятия деловых заключений. Компании исследуют активность пользователей и предвидят спрос. Get X конвертирует необработанные информацию в важные открытия для улучшения изделий.